Marché Central

Marché Central is a neighbourhood within Montréal, Quebec, which is located in the Greater Montreal metropolitan area.

Transportation

No matter the means of transportation, it is straightforward to move around in this part of the city. Residents can depend on public transit to move around in this area. For example, train stations, such as the Gare Ahuntsic and Gare Chabanel with access to the 12 - Saint-Jérôme and 15 - Mascouche, are ordinarily a short walk away from most homes in the neighbourhood. Property owners are served by about 10 bus lines, and the closest bus stop is usually very close by. This neighbourhood is also rather suitable for people who travel on foot; all daily needs can be met without a vehicle, and various businesses are fairly close at hand. Although there are a limited number of slopes to challenge cyclists, the cycling network is good, and a few bicycling-friendly areas can be found, cycling is at times difficult in Marché Central.

Services

Property owners in Marché Central will appreciate that a general and a specialty grocery store is always only a short trip away. Furthermore, there is often a restaurant or cafe just around the corner. As far as education is concerned, parents and their children will value that wherever their property is located in Marché Central, schools and daycares are nearby.

Character

There are a lot of green spaces to enjoy in Marché Central, as well as some areas with a vibrant feel. To be more specific, although the neighbourhood is not home to any parks, green spaces are especially well-distributed in nearby neighbourhoods, making them very easy to reach from the majority of locations in this part of the city. However, the tree canopy coverage for a large number of streets is fairly bad. Lastly, this neighbourhood can be rather noisy, as during busy hours, traffic can occasionally be loud.

Housing

The substantial proportion of small apartment buildings in the housing stock of Marché Central is an important part of its character. This neighbourhood is primarily composed of one bedroom and two bedroom homes. Nearly 95% of the units in the neighbourhood are occupied by renters whereas owners occupy the remainder. A majority of the housing growth in this neighbourhood has happened following the year 2000.
